Abstract
A flow transducer includes a piston movable in a sleeve to vary the area of an orifice. The piston may move in either direction from a position in which flow is prevented. Movement in both directions is opposed by a spring. The piston assumes a unique position for each flow rate and the position of the transducer is sensed to provide a signal indicative of low rate.
